Cost of Concrete Apron Installation in Brighton
Concrete aprons are essential for providing a smooth transition between your driveway and the street, enhancing both functionality and curb appeal. If you are considering installing a concrete apron in Brighton, CO, understanding the associated costs is crucial for budgeting and planning. Various factors influence the overall expense, and being aware of these can help you make an informed decision.
Factors Affecting Cost
- Size of the Apron: Larger aprons require more materials and labor, increasing the overall cost.
- Thickness of the Concrete: Thicker concrete provides more durability but comes at a higher price.
- Type of Concrete: Standard concrete is cheaper than decorative or high-strength varieties.
- Labor Costs: Labor rates in Brighton, CO can vary, impacting the total cost.
- Preparation Work: Any required excavation or grading will add to the expense.
- Permits and Inspections: Local regulations may necessitate permits and inspections, adding to the cost.
- Accessibility of the Site: Difficult-to-access areas may require special equipment, increasing labor costs.
Common Tasks and Costs
Task | Average Cost (Brighton, CO) |
---|---|
Excavation and Site Prep | $500 - $1,000 |
Concrete Materials (per sq ft) | $4 - $7 |
Labor (per hour) | $50 - $75 |
Permits and Inspections | $100 - $300 |
Finishing and Sealing | $1 - $2 per sq ft |
Total Installation (per sq ft) | $8 - $15 |
